This is the Genshu (undiluted) version of the flagship label "Kumo." The robust 40% ABV is precisely what allows the fragrant, toasted aroma and deep, rich umami of brown sugar to shine. The moment it touches your palate, you will feel the concentrated essence of Kokuto (brown sugar) surging through your body. We recommend serving it on the rocks—simply pour it over a single, large ice cube. The more you sip, the more you will find yourself enchanted by its sweet, intoxicating bouquet.

Type Shochu
Shochu Base Ingredient Kokuto (Sugar Cane)
Bottling Year / Month Bottled Within Last 12 Months
Bottle Size 720ml
Country of Origin Japan
Region / State / Province Kyushu
Prefecture Kagoshima
Alcohol (ABV) 40.0%

About The Brewery

Yamada Shuzo (山田酒造)

Founded in 1871 in Kanie, Aichi, Yamada Shuzo boasts over 150 years of history. Using traditional "Yamahai" methods, they brew slowly for about one month, allowing yeast to develop rich umami and unique aroma. This patient approach creates full-bodied sake where history and innovation coexist harmoniously.
